MaC, the proprietor, was so helpful before and during our stay. He gave us very clear instructions for arriving via bus from Odawara station and great advice for accessing the attractions around Hakone. He was also very friendly and interesting to talk with. Interacting with him was a highlight of our time in Hakone! The location is a block away from Lake Ashi and the Hakone Sightseeing Cruise port, which allows you to board before the crowd of people get on at Motohakone, and across the street from the Hakonemachi-ko bus terminal. It is also just down the road from Onshi-Hakone Park, which is beautiful. We ate in the on-site restaurant the first night and really enjoyed the chicken hotpot. We were able to find a nearby restaurant the second night. The included breakfast was simple but provided a great start to the day. We had a Western-style room, which was a good size and comfortable.

Mac is a great host and provided daily tips based on our proposed activity. Normally this was done over the breakfast that was included (with vegetarian option). Loved the traditional style room and tatami matts and futon. Aircon was a saviour during the cold rainy nights to stay cosy and warm. The view from our room included Mt Fuji on a clear day (as per photo). Location is extremely easy to get to, just take the bus to Hakonemachi-ko, get off at the end of the line and walk across the street. Just behind the bus station is the pirate ship dock. Far enough away from the hustle but with easy transport options to get around. The Hakone Free Pass made it even easier for the stay here.

The staff here are lovely - friendly, incredibly helpful and looked after us well. They made delicious foods for breakfast and dinner, and the convenient location (meals were served downstairs) made our short stay that much easier. The inn location is also very convenient - 5 minute walk from the main bus station and ferry port [where we caught the Hakone Pirate Ship]. We had no problems with wifi at the inn, had an air con/heater in the room and warm blankets for the cold days. The host taught us about Japanese customs [such as leaving our shoes downstairs before walking into the inn, having separate slippers for different parts of the house, etc.] which was interesting!

Good change from regular hotels. The strict protocols could be a bit off-putting to some western tourists at first, but it was great to experience genuine personal Japanese hospitality. We ordered the hotpot in advance. A most enjoyable meal. Cooked individually at the table, with the host explaining the different ingredients. Good location for the Hakone loop. As advised by the host, taking the first boat out (just across the road) at 9:30 am headed off the crowds. A very personal experience with the host seeing us off across the road.
